I'll tell you like I tell everybody - don't waste too much money on trying to make a Warrior fast. Just sell it and buy something else that is faster.
How fast are you looking to go? I had one with the mods you have plus the JE 366cc kit ($200) and the Webcam ($260 with springs) and it ran real good for less than $600 for those mods and it would run about 65mph with 20" tires and a 14 tooth front sprocket.
You could get a port job ($200-400), larger Kibblewhite valves ($100 installed), or a FST +10mil 446cc stroker (around $1500 installed) but then you are just throwing money away. I had one with all of these mods and a 15 tooth front sprocket and it would run about 70 mph.

If I was taking apart the topend and putting money into a piston I might have done different but I got the stage one Hotcam and am not dissapointed for 130$ and under 2 hours work. Only made a minor difference on top end but what do you want for the low $s and minimal work. I wouldnt bother with such things on a Warrior till I replaced the stock suspension though. That made more difference in my speed through the woods than any cam could have. I wouldnt have even bothered with a cam but Im close to beating my freinds Z400 to 60MPH .
